Excerpt
Hawk and Sabina leaped up and gathered any flasks and jars they could find, most of which had been used for water before, and set them near the secret panel. When Hawk searched under a shelf laden with old scrolls, he found a leather bag the size of a large gourd. The loose drawstring at the top allowed him to peek inside. The sparks powder filled the bag to the top. He tried to lift it, but it was too heavy. The powder had to be extremely dense.
“Hurry!” Merlin called from the panel as he held a lantern and an armful of the vessels. “We have enough. We must make haste.”
Hawk left the bag behind, picked up the remaining vessels, and all three hustled into the secret room. Merlin led the way to the end of the narrow corridor where his bed now sat instead of the table that had been there before. He set his vessels and lantern on the floor and pressed the wall at a spot where a knot marred the wood. The bed slid to the side on its own until it abutted the wall, exposing the trapdoor underneath.
Merlin crouched and knocked on the trapdoor, using the same combination of knocks that usually opened the secret panel. The trapdoor rose to a vertical position and stopped.
“This is a new invention,” Merlin said. “No time to explain. Hawk, you will come with me. While we are descending, Sabina, you will close and secure the panel leading here. When we arrive at the bottom, you will drop the vessels one at a time. We will catch them and signal for the next one. Then you will join us with the lantern.”
Sabina nodded. “I understand, Master Merlin.”
“Good. And we must work quickly.” He climbed down the ladder, his voice muted in the passage. “I will explain our purpose and our haste once we are together in the dungeon.”

About the Book

Title: Texas Reclaimed
Series: Lone Star Redemption #3
Author: Sherry Shindelar
Publisher: Wild Heart Books
Release Date: February 3, 2026
Genre: Christian Historical Romance
Can love blossom between a woman haunted by her family's past and a man haunted by the trauma of war?
Cora Scott is determined to hold onto her family's Texas ranch and provide a stable home for her young half-brother, Charlie, despite the mounting challenges of post-Civil War frontier life. But when a scheming creditor threatens to seize their land, she must accept help from Ben McKenzie, a former Yankee soldier sent by her late brother. Though Ben's generosity and strength draw her, the man's private struggle she stumbles upon—too reminiscent of her father's alcoholism—makes her question whether she can trust her heart to him.
Ben McKenzie arrives in Texas intent on fulfilling his promise to his dying friend to protect Cora and Charlie. While using his inheritance to save their ranch, he battles not only the loss of their cattle but also his dependency on laudanum—a medicine that turned into a curse after his imprisonment at Andersonville. As his feelings for Cora deepen, he must choose between his promise to his father to take over their Philadelphia newspaper and his growing dream of a life with Cora in Texas.
When a Comanche warrior begins courting Cora and Ben's responsibilities in Philadelphia threaten to tear them apart, they must decide if their love is strong enough to overcome their fears and forge a future together on the Texas frontier.

Excerpt
Cora sank against Ben’s chest like parched earth soaking up rain, her body trembling almost as
much as Ben’s battered one. He could have been killed. A chill swept over her body. Her hands
dug into the back of Ben’s rumpled undershirt and held on tight. Thank God, Ben was alive,
standing, and breathing. Thank God, they hadn’t taken Charlie. That they were all still here safe.
Charlie came alongside and hugged them both. Ben slipped one hand from Cora and wrapped his arm
around the boy’s shoulders. Jack scurried around their feet, panting. Safe. Cora bit her lip and squeezed
her eyes shut. She choked back a sob. She wouldn’t cry. Strong and steady beneath the hard wall of his
chest, Ben’s heart pounded against her cheek.
His warmth permeated the dirty linen of his shirt and the thin cotton of her chemise, drawing her
like a magnet.
Moisture dropped onto the back of her head. A metallic smell. Blood.
Her breath caught. What was she thinking? Releasing her hold, she pulled back a few
inches, her hands still lingering on his sides as if they belonged there. “You’re bleeding.” Every
inch of her wobbled.
